A Study on Chip-Pair Codes for Synchronous Optical CDMA Systems Tomoko K. Matsushima, Shoichiro Yamasaki, Kyohei Ono (Polytechnic Univ.) IT2020-19 |

This paper proposes a class of chip-pair codes for synchronous optical code-division multiple access (CDMA) and shows a general construction method of these codes. The chip-pair codes can be obtained from generalized modified prime sequence codes (GMPSCs) based on extension fields GF($q$) where $q = p^m$, $p$ is a prime number and $m$ is a positive integer. It has been reported that optical CDMA systems using GMPSCs remove not only multi-user interference (MUI) but also optical interference (e.g. background light) whose intensity is constant during a slot of length $q^2$. Recently, the authors have reported that optical CDMA systems using GMPSCs also remove optical interference whose intensity varies by block with a length of $q$ chips. The present paper shows that optical CDMA system using the proposed chip-pair code and equal-weight orthogonal (EWO) scheme removes interference light whose intensity varies by shorter block with a length of $p$ chips without requiring an additional equipment. |
